Breakthrough Role: Transformers
Megan Foxs big break came when she was cast as Mikaela Banes in Michael Bays Transformers (2007). This role catapulted her to fame and showcased her ability to blend action with emotional depth. However, her journey to securing this role was not without challenges. Fox auditioned multiple times, demonstrating her commitment and determination to succeed.
Her performance in Transformers highlighted her acting skills and physicality, further emphasizing the importance of her film education. The films success not only introduced her to a broader audience but also opened doors for future opportunities. It was a turning point that solidified her status as a leading actress in Hollywood.

Filmography and Diverse Roles
Megan Foxs filmography showcases her versatility as an actress. After her breakout role in Transformers, she starred in various projects that challenged her as an artist. One such film is Jennifers Body (2009), where she played a possessed high school girl. The role allowed her to explore darker themes and demonstrate her range beyond the action genre.
In addition to her film work, Fox has also ventured into television. Her role in the hit series New Girl showcased her comedic talents and ability to adapt to different genres. This willingness to explore diverse roles reflects her commitment to continuous growth and learning in her craft.
